diff options
author | Mark Michelson <mmichelson@digium.com> | 2012-05-18 17:54:07 +0000 |
---|---|---|
committer | Mark Michelson <mmichelson@digium.com> | 2012-05-18 17:54:07 +0000 |
commit | 11348736af2097be6ca9d99f160ead3e85e44ec2 (patch) | |
tree | bae82375700dbfa7752f22159d17deb8d6f1315a /main/say.c | |
parent | 5c576aa3c2bfd5b8cb13edff88692c7274d906af (diff) |
Address MISSING_BREAK static analysis reports some more.
This addresses core findings 4 and 6.
Moises Silva helped me by stating that a break could be
safely added to the case where it is added in chan_dahdi.c
In say.c, I have added a comment indicating that static analysis
complains but that it is currently unknown if this is correct.
This fixes all core findings of this type.
(closes issue ASTERISK-19662)
reported by Matthew Jordan
........
Merged revisions 367027 from http://svn.asterisk.org/svn/asterisk/branches/1.8
........
Merged revisions 367028 from http://svn.asterisk.org/svn/asterisk/branches/10
git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@367029 65c4cc65-6c06-0410-ace0-fbb531ad65f3
Diffstat (limited to 'main/say.c')
-rw-r--r-- | main/say.c |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/main/say.c b/main/say.c index f4db3e0f0..9d6d4b16c 100644 --- a/main/say.c +++ b/main/say.c @@ -6127,6 +6127,9 @@ int ast_say_date_with_format_zh(struct ast_channel *chan, time_t t, const char * if (tm.tm_hour < 10) { res = wait_file(chan, ints, "digits/0", lang); } + /* XXX Static analysis warns of no break here. No idea if this is + * correct or not + */ case 'k': /* 24-Hour */ if (!(tm.tm_hour % 10) || tm.tm_hour < 10) { |